Papa John’s Start

Papa John’s is part of an engaged history that has defined the American culture. The company were only available in 1983 with nothing a lot more than some pre-owned pizza equipment and also the desire to provide customers better products with fresher ingredients. Today, they have over 4,500 stores around the world and about 3,200 in the US. Some would say, Papa John’s is not lacking a popularity. Training Advantages

Papa John’s provides training to the franchisees. This is a huge advantage over other junk food franchises. The Papa John’s franchise training course is provided to the business operator at the onset of their franchise experience. Then it lasts about 6-8 weeks, allowing franchise operators a chance to get a handle on managing operations for that first two months prior to being left on their own. Following the intensive 8 week training course, Papa John’s continues to provide ongoing practicing the franchise team as necessary.
